Scope of Custom Machine Modifications Available
ASIATOOLS’ custom modification services cover virtually every aspect of CNC machine enhancement and adaptation. The company’s experience spans 12 years of industry engagement, during which they’ve developed modification protocols for multiple machine types including CNC duplex milling machines, CNC vertical milling machines, and CNC double-column milling machines.
| Modification Category | Specific Services | Typical Applications |
|---|---|---|
| Spindle & Tooling Upgrades | High-speed spindle installation, ATC system integration, tool magazine expansion | Aerospace components, precision molds, medical parts |
| Control System Modernization | CNC controller upgrades, software integration, IoT connectivity implementation | Smart factory integration, legacy machine retrofitting |
| Precision Enhancement | Linear scale retrofits, thermal compensation systems, vibration damping | Optical components, semiconductor fixtures, ultra-precision parts |
| Working Envelope Modifications | Table size alterations, gantry extensions, chuck/spindle additions | Large-scale automotive dies, aerospace structural parts |
| Automation Integration | Robotic cell integration, pallet changer systems, automated loading/unloading | High-volume production, unmanned operation cells |
| Cooling & Filtration | High-pressure coolant systems, oil mist filtration, temperature control | High-speed machining, exotic material processing |
Technical Process: How Custom Modifications Are Delivered
The modification process at ASIATOOLS follows a structured engineering approach that minimizes risk and maximizes outcome predictability. Phase one involves comprehensive requirement analysis where engineering teams conduct detailed assessments of existing equipment conditions, production requirements, and integration constraints. This typically includes on-site evaluation visits for complex modifications, with data collection spanning machine geometry measurements, power system analysis, and software compatibility audits.
Phase two encompasses detailed engineering design and simulation. Using CAD/CAM systems and finite element analysis, engineers develop modification blueprints that account for structural integrity, thermal behavior, and operational safety. The company maintains an extensive component library with 5000+ part numbers from vetted suppliers, ensuring rapid procurement for modification implementations.

Phase three involves controlled implementation at ASIATOOLS facilities or on-site at client locations, depending on modification complexity. The company maintains mobile service units capable of handling modifications at client facilities across Asia, Europe, and North America. Phase four provides comprehensive documentation, operator training, and post-modification support including performance verification and warranty coverage.
Quality Assurance Framework for Modified Equipment
Quality assurance represents a critical differentiator in ASIATOOLS’ modification services. As a certified ISO9001 company, every modification undergoes identical quality protocols applied to original equipment manufacturing. The Quality Assurance Team implements multi-point inspection checkpoints throughout the modification process, with documentation traceable from initial component inspection through final performance verification.
Testing procedures include:
- Pre-modification baseline assessment: Documenting original machine performance metrics
- In-process quality verification: Component-level inspection and installation verification
- Functional testing: Operational checks under various load conditions
- Precision verification: Dimensional accuracy and repeatability testing
- Safety compliance: Verification against applicable CE, KCS, and regional safety standards
- Performance comparison: Post-modification metrics versus original baseline and projected improvements
